The @web-server is just a configuration of a dispatching server.
@section{Dispatching Server Signatures}
@defmodule[web-server/private/dispatch-server-sig]{
The @racketmodname[web-server/private/dispatch-server-sig] library
provides two signatures.
@defsignature[dispatch-server^ ()]{
The @racket[dispatch-server^] signature is an alias for
@racket[web-server^].
@defproc[(serve) (->* () (#:confirmation-channel (or/c false/c async-channel?)) (-> void))]{
Runs the server---the confirmation channel will be send an exception if one occurs starting the server or the port number if there is none---and returns a procedure that shuts down the server.
}
@defproc[(serve-ports [ip input-port?]
[op output-port?])
void]{
Serves a single connection represented by the ports @racket[ip] and
@racket[op].
}
}
@defsignature[dispatch-server-config^ ()]{
@defthing[port tcp-listen-port?]{Specifies the port to serve on.}
@defthing[listen-ip (or/c string? false/c)]{Passed to @racket[tcp-listen].}
@defthing[max-waiting exact-integer?]{Passed to @racket[tcp-listen].}
@defthing[initial-connection-timeout integer?]{Specifies the initial timeout given to a connection.}
@defproc[(read-request [c connection?]
[p tcp-listen-port?]
[port-addresses
(input-port? . -> . (values string? string?))])
(values any/c boolean?)]{
Defines the way the server reads requests off connections to be passed
to @racket[dispatch].
}
@defthing[dispatch (-> connection? any/c void)]{How to handle requests.}
}
}
@section{Dispatching Server Unit}
@defmodule[web-server/private/dispatch-server-unit]{
The @racketmodname[web-server/private/dispatch-server-unit] module
provides the unit that actually implements a dispatching server.
@defthing[dispatch-server@ (unit/c (import tcp^ dispatch-server-config^)
(export dispatch-server^))]{
Runs the dispatching server config in a very basic way, except that it uses
@secref["connection-manager"] to manage connections.
}
}
@section{Threads and Custodians}
The dispatching server runs in a dedicated thread. Every time a connection is initiated, a new thread is started to handle it.
Connection threads are created inside a dedicated custodian that is a child of the server's custodian. When the server is used to
provide servlets, each servlet also receives a new custodian that is a child of the server's custodian @bold{not} the connection
custodian.
